During the 2020-2021 academic year, Western Washington University handed out 14 bachelor's degrees in applied mathematics. This is a decrease of 7% over the previous year when 15 degrees were handed out.

How Much Do Applied Math Graduates from WWU Make?

$36,366 Bachelor's Median Salary

Salary of Applied Math Graduates with a Bachelor's Degree

The median salary of applied math students who receive their bachelor's degree at WWU is $36,366. This is less than $51,707, which is the national median of all applied math majors in the nation who earn bachelor's degrees.

Applied Math Student Diversity at WWU

Take a look at the following statistics related to the make-up of the applied math majors at Western Washington University.

WWU Applied Mathematics Bachelor’s Program

During the 2020-2021 academic year, 14 students graduated with a bachelor's degree in applied math from WWU. About 29% were men and 71% were women.

undefined

The majority of the students with this major are white. About 86% of 2021 graduates were in this category.
